*Asked of respondents who report having had their cholesterol checked.
The results are not comparable to those from surveys conducted prior to 2020. Before 2020, this question was only asked of respondents who had a cholesterol test and were told their cholesterol levels were high. However, in the 2021 and 2023 versions, the question was asked of respondents who had a cholesterol test regardless of their cholesterol levels. As a result, the question was posed to many more respondents in 2021 and 2023, leading to a considerably smaller percentage reporting the use of cholesterol medication.
